What is vehicle maintenance forms?

Vehicle maintenance forms are documents used to track and record the maintenance and repairs of a vehicle. These forms help ensure that the vehicle is properly maintained, which can prolong its lifespan and prevent costly repairs in the future.

What are the types of vehicle maintenance forms?

There are several types of vehicle maintenance forms, including:

Daily Vehicle Inspection Form
Maintenance Log Form
Repair Request Form
Service Record Form

How to complete vehicle maintenance forms

Completing vehicle maintenance forms is easy when you follow these simple steps:

01
Start by entering the vehicle's make, model, and year.
02
Record the date and mileage of the last maintenance check.
03
Detail any issues or repairs that need to be addressed.
04
Sign and date the form to certify that the information is accurate.

Retention Periods. All vehicle maintenance records must be retained for a minimum of 12 months with one exception: Annual DOT Inspection Reports must be retained for 14 months.

Car maintenance includes changing the oil, rotating the tires, checking the fluids, and more. Timing and serpentine belts are often overlooked by car owners, however, these belts need to be replaced periodically. Most mechanics agree that timing belts should be replaced every 60,000 miles or so.
